She's 'No Ordinary Girl': Indie Singer/Songwriter EVAN PAGE Scores Over 21,000...

LOS ANGELES -- Back in the good old days, like circa 2000, a driven, up and coming indie singer/songwriter like Evan Page could impress fans and industry tastemakers alike with a resume that includes multiple gigs in Seattle, Hong Kong, Ireland, Korea, London, Martinique and her native Vancouver.

But here in 2006, that's just ancient history and anecdotal fodder compared to scoring in a realm that has real culturally groundbreaking potential -- MySpace.com.

Since she put it up last fall, Page's MySpace page (no pun intended) has been, in her words, "beyond ridiculous," scoring over 21,000 hits (and counting) by fans who can't get enough of the song and video for "Next Ex," the tough minded, edgy yet humorous first single from her fully DIY debut project No Ordinary Girl. The overwhelming response has led to quick sales of over 6,000 units of the album.

The song's popularity is due to its tremendous, built-in appeal to girls of all ages -- its hook asks, "Do you want to be my next ex-boyfriend?" -- as well as its crossover attraction to guys who relate to the tomboy elements of Page's personality. The song's elaborately produced video, which was directed by Dave Swuz of Springfield Films (Stealing God) -- incorporates scenes of the singer indulging in her love of hockey, which she has played for over 10 years.

The next potential single from No Ordinary Girl is "Because Of You," a self-described "anti-love song" which she wrote after a falling out with a creative partner she was also emotionally involved with. "I write stuff that is very painful and serious, but I always twist it around to be humorous as well. There's a lot of depression in the world, so I don't want to come across as a whiny bitch. The songs are all autobiographical, all true, and reflect real life experience, but they're not all about 'poor me.' In fact, I always come out on top. More the dumper than the dumpee. Guys and girls can definitely relate to me."
